This is the new home of the egghelp.org community forum.
All data has been migrated (including user logins/passwords) to a new phpBB version.


For more information, see this announcement post. Click the X in the top right-corner of this box to dismiss this message.

A little script needed

Old posts that have not been replied to for several years.
K
Kaarel
Halfop
Posts: 91
Joined: Sat Apr 26, 2003 5:24 am

Post by Kaarel »

Code: Select all

bind pub - !synna synna_pub 
bind pub - !ops ops_pub 
bind pub - !reeglid rules_pub 
bind pub - !cyber cyber_pub

proc synna_pub {nick host handle chan args} { 
putserv "PRIVMSG $chan :"Kui tahad oma sünnipäeva Botmani andmebaasi sisestada tee seda kujul !date <kuu> <päev> <sünniaasta>" 
putserv "PRIVMSG $chan :"On tähtis et kuu oleks kujul JAN FEB MAR APR MAY JUN JUL AUG SEP OCT NOV DEC. (ega kui valesti paned midagi ei juhtu kah, aga õige on nii)"
putserv "PRIVMSG $chan :"Ja nüüd kui sünnipäev on andmebaasi sisestatud saad sa jälgida mitu päeva/nädalat su sünnipäevani on. "
putserv "PRIVMSG $chan :"Selleks kasuta !date  Kui tahad oma sõbra sünnipäeva jälgida pane !date <nimi> "
} 

proc ops_pub {nick host handle chan args} {
putserv "PRIVMSG $chan :"Kui mina olen sulle andnud vastava staatuse siis sul on võimalik kanalis kasutada järgnevaid võimalusi-"
putserv "PRIVMSG $chan :"!op Annad endale opi."
putserv "PRIVMSG $chan :"!op <nimi> - Annad opi inimsesle."
putserv "PRIVMSG $chan :"!deop <nimi> - Võtad opi inimseslt."
putserv "PRIVMSG $chan :"!voice <nimi> - Annad voici inimsele."
putserv "PRIVMSG $chan :"!devoice <nimi> - Võtad voici inimselt."
putserv "PRIVMSG $chan :"!kick <nimi> <põhjus> - Kickid inimese kanalilt. Põhjus pole kohustuslik."
putserv "PRIVMSG $chan :"!ban <nimi> <põhjus> - Bannid inimese kanalilt. Põhjus pole kohustuslik"
putserv "PRIVMSG $chan :"!topic <uus topic> - Paneb sinu kirjutatud topicu kanali topicuks."
} 

proc reeglid_pub {nick host handle chan args} { 
putserv "PRIVMSG $chan :"Keelatud on teiste solvamine roppude sõnadega. (Solvata võivad ainult omad tuttavad inimesed)"
putserv "PRIVMSG $chan :"Keelatud on reklaamida teisi kanaleid. Vahest võib läbi lipsata vaid need kanalid mis võivad aidata inimsest. (#Ircworld #mp3 JNE)"
putserv "PRIVMSG $chan :"Kui keegi soovib mingeid reegleidlisada võtku ühendust Kaareliga"
} 

proc cyber_pub {nick host handle chan args} { 
putserv "PRIVMSG $chan :"Kui soovid, et teised ja sa ise teaksid  millal su sünnip2ev on kirjuta !synna (seal kõik paremini kirjas)"
putserv "PRIVMSG $chan :"Kõik kes on saanud minu käest vastavad astmed v6ivad vaadata !opid"
putserv "PRIVMSG $chan :"Kui soovid et Botman annaks sulle ulevaate mingist filmist kirjuta !imdb <filmi nimi>"
putserv "PRIVMSG $chan :"Kui soovid vaadata Botmani staatust kitjuta !status või .besttimes"
putserv "PRIVMSG $chan :"Reeglitega on soovitatav tutvuda kah. Selleks kirjuta !reeglid"
putserv "PRIVMSG $chan :"Kui soovid teada kui palju inimsei on kanalis #cyberworld kokku olnud korraga kirjuta !visitors , samuti ilmub kiri  iga liitumise ajal mitmes külastaja sa oled. (-Botman- Tere, sa oled  475 inimene või muu olevus kes on  kanalisse #cyberworld sattunud alates 8 May 2003.)"
putserv "PRIVMSG $chan :"Kui tahad vaadata millal mingi inimene viimati olnud on kirjuta kanalis !seen <nimi>"
} 

CAn anydoby tell me what is wrong with that code, my BOT says <Botman> [07:24] Tcl error [cyber_pub]: extra characters after close-quote
User avatar
caesar
Mint Rubber
Posts: 3778
Joined: Sun Oct 14, 2001 8:00 pm
Location: Mint Factory

Post by caesar »

Yes, remove the " from the :" .. eg:
from:

Code: Select all

putserv "PRIVMSG $chan :"On tähtis et kuu oleks kujul JAN FEB MAR APR MAY JUN JUL AUG SEP OCT NOV DEC. (ega kui valesti paned midagi ei juhtu kah, aga õige on nii)" 
to:

Code: Select all

putserv "PRIVMSG $chan :On tähtis et kuu oleks kujul JAN FEB MAR APR MAY JUN JUL AUG SEP OCT NOV DEC. (ega kui valesti paned midagi ei juhtu kah, aga õige on nii)"
Notice that I have removed the " after the : because there is no need of it. Do the same with all of them and will work.
Once the game is over, the king and the pawn go back in the same box.
Locked